1. 66/68/70 Inch ILF Recurve Bow for Adult Youth Teens,18-44lbs,Takedown Recurve

Discover the perfect blend of precision and versatility with the 66/68/70 Inch ILF Recurve Bow. Designed for adult, youth, and teen archers, this takedown recurve bow offers adjustable draw weights and interchangeable limbs to suit various skill levels. Its lightweight build and comfortable grip make it a reliable companion in target practice and competitions.

This recurve bow combines stylish craftsmanship with sturdy construction. The magnesium-aluminum alloy riser and fiberglass maple laminate limbs ensure both durability and smooth handling. Whether you’re refining your form or competing, the customizable draw weight settings deliver consistent performance tailored to your needs.

The bow’s takedown design allows quick assembly and disassembly, adding convenience for transport and storage. Its ILF (International Limb Fitting) system enables easy limb swaps, letting you modify draw weight increments from 16 to 44 pounds in 2-pound steps.

This feature is particularly suitable for archers aiming to gradually increase strength or adapt to different shooting scenarios.

Available in three lengths (66, 68, and 70 inches), each size corresponds to specific draw length ranges to maximize accuracy and comfort. The 25-inch riser features a stylish wooden grain plastic grip that maintains comfort in various weather conditions.

Crafted with CNC machining, the riser’s rounded edges and neat finishes contribute to both aesthetics and user comfort. Weighing just over a kilogram, it balances well in hand without feeling cumbersome.

Design and accessories

The riser and limb design greatly influence the shooting experience by affecting the bow’s balance, stability, and overall responsiveness. A well-crafted riser provides a comfortable grip and supports precise aiming while lightweight yet durable limbs help achieve smoother draws and faster arrow speeds. The addition of sights, stabilizers, and rest systems enhances accuracy and consistency, allowing archers to fine-tune their setup for better performance during practice or competition.

Compatibility with extra Olympic archery equipment such as clickers, plunger buttons, and specialized string silencers allows customization to individual shooting styles while adhering to the standards required in tournaments. Choosing a bow that integrates these design elements and accessories can improve comfort, control, and precision, making it a fitting choice for anyone beginning their journey in Olympic-style recurve archery.

Material and build quality

The choice of material and build quality plays a major role when selecting the best olympic recurve bow, as these factors directly affect performance and longevity. Commonly used materials include wood, carbon, and fiberglass, each offering distinct benefits. Wooden bows tend to provide a traditional feel and natural flexibility though they may require more care to maintain their condition.

Wooden bows tend to provide a traditional feel and natural flexibility though they may require more care to maintain their condition. Bows made with carbon are prized for being lightweight and highly durable, making them more resistant to the effects of weather and consistent use. Fiberglass components add strength and resilience, often helping the bow withstand moisture and temperature changes better than wood alone.

Attention to craftsmanship is key, as a well-built bow will balance weight effectively, enabling smoother handling and improved accuracy during shooting sessions. When considering the bow’s weight, a lighter design often enhances maneuverability but does not compromise stability if constructed with quality materials. Paying close attention to these aspects will help identify a recurve bow that suits different shooting styles and conditions, providing an enjoyable experience on the range or in competition.

Frequently Asked Questions

How Much Does The Best Olympic Recurve Bow Typically Cost?

The best Olympic recurve bows typically cost between $1,000 and $2,500. High-end models from top brands may be even more expensive, depending on customization and accessories.

What Is The Ideal Draw Weight For A Beginner Using An Olympic Recurve Bow?

The ideal draw weight for a beginner using an Olympic recurve bow is typically between 20 to 25 pounds, allowing for comfortable and controlled shooting. This range helps new archers develop proper form without excessive strain.

What Features Should I Look For In The Best Olympic Recurve Bow?

The best Olympic recurve bow should have high-quality, durable materials like carbon or fiberglass for stability and precision, along with adjustable tiller and limb alignment for personalized tuning. Additionally, look for a comfortable grip, excellent arrow rest, and smooth, consistent draw weight to enhance accuracy and performance.

Which Brands Make The Top-Rated Olympic Recurve Bows?

Top-rated Olympic recurve bows are made by brands like Win&Win, Hoyt, and Samick. These manufacturers are renowned for their precision, quality materials, and performance favored by professional archers.

How Does An Olympic Recurve Bow Differ From Other Types Of Recurve Bows?

An Olympic recurve bow differs from other recurve bows by meeting specific regulations on size, weight, and design set by World Archery, including the use of high-tech materials and advanced stabilizers for enhanced precision. It is also the only type of bow allowed in Olympic archery competitions.
